简单的办法,可以直接使用CSS: 嗯,就酱~ ...
简单的办法,可以直接使用CSS: 嗯,就酱~ ...
在 IE < 10 和Opera < 15中我们需要在需要禁止选中的元素上面添加一个属性 unselectable="on",否则可能不会生效哦~不过现代浏览器如果不是非得兼容一些老的浏览器也可以不加。 ...
/*获取选中的文字*/var _getSelectedText = function() { if (window.getSelection) { return window.getSelection().toString(); } else if (document.getSelection ...
...
其实这个功能十分简单,好多种实现方式,现在摘录两种实现方法:一种是使用原生js实现,一种是使用jquery实现。在实际项目中是使用kissy实现的,不过方法都差不多。本文参考了网上部分资料,如有侵权请多多原谅。 第一种使用原生js的方式:思路大体是首先将一个图片元素进行隐藏,然后获得选中文字事件 ...
,所以window.getSelection是支持的。(IE8及以下有其它的获取选中的方法) 那么思路就是选中文本 ...
最近在做一个工具,里面有复制粘贴的功能。本以为实现很简单,网上有很多案例,实际却。。。。。 功能是需要实现文本编辑内容的选择复制,文本编辑用可编辑的div,问题出在当鼠标选中复制的文字然后点击复制,则无法获取复制的内容。 问题出在,点击复制时,鼠标的选择已经切换无法获取 ...
在ios端默认的长按选择,可以对文字进行复制粘贴。但是在实际开发中,针对一些按钮一般要避免长按时弹出选中文字,或者一些罩层要避免弹出。 这篇文章通过css3实现禁止ios端长按复制选中文字的方法。 css代码如下: *{ -webkit-touch-callout:none ...